Box, Inc., a leader in Intelligent Content Management, showcased the transformative use of its AI-powered platform by state and local governments at its annual State and Local Government Virtual Summit. The event highlighted the platform's role in enhancing public-sector operations through secure and compliant content management, featuring use cases from the City and County of Denver, the Texas Department of Motor Vehicles, and the Los Angeles City Employees’ Retirement System (LACERS), among others. These organizations leverage Box's technology for various applications, such as automating workflows, ensuring compliance, and improving service delivery, all while addressing the challenges of budget constraints and legacy systems. Box's platform integrates with numerous business applications, providing scalability, security, and compliance with standards like CJIS, HIPAA, and FedRAMP. The summit emphasized Box's commitment to delivering AI-driven insights and efficiencies, facilitating better mission delivery, and reducing IT expenses for public sector agencies.
